0

我正在创建一个 Web 服务,并遵循 RESTful 方式。所以我有 Person、Ticket 等资源。我有所有正常的 CRUD 操作、一些查找器等。我还想公开服务方法,例如randomTicket()在类中定义的方法RandomTicketGenerator。我不确定在这样的 REST API 中公开服务方法是否不好?例如,上面的路径将/randomTicket仅响应 GET 请求。

4

1 回答 1

1

/ticket/random有点令人困惑,因为它可以解释为“给我 ID=random 的票”

如何通过以下方式退回单件商品:GET /ticket?random=true

或通过以下方式列出项目:GET /tickets?random=true&maxItems=1

于 2013-04-04T15:59:00.137 回答